A complete septic system features a collection of components designed to treat and get rid of wastewater from household actions similar to bathing, cooking, and toilet use. The major elements of such a system usually embrace a septic tank, a distribution box, and a leach area or drain field. Every component serves a novel purpose, working collectively to ensure that wastewater is treated earlier than it returns to the environment.
Septic tanks are often essentially the most recognizable element. Usually constructed of concrete, fiberglass, or plastic, a septic tank manages the strong waste and separates it from the liquid waste. The stable waste settles at the backside, forming sludge, while lighter supplies like grease float to the top, creating scum. This separation is essential, as it prevents clogging within the drain field and facilitates efficient treatment.

Once the wastewater enters the tank, micro organism start breaking down the natural materials, a process that is essential for treating household waste. This pure decomposition process helps reduce dangerous pathogens, permitting water to be launched into the subsequent phase of the septic system without posing a significant health risk to the environment or public health.
The distribution box is one other important element of a comprehensive septic system. It serves as a conduit, directing the effluent from the septic tank into several drainage strains laid out in the leach field. This distribution ensures that the effluent has a smaller chance of overwhelming one particular space, promoting even absorption into the soil and preventing system failures.
An efficient leach area plays a key role within the general functionality of a septic system. It consists of trenches filled with gravel or crushed stone. The effluent percolates by way of the gravel and into the encompassing soil, where additional filtration happens, naturally cleaning the water of impurities. The soil acts as a further treatment system, allowing microorganisms to additional break down any remaining contaminants earlier than the water enters the groundwater supply.
To preserve a complete septic system, regular inspections and maintenance are important. Owners should have interaction in routine pumping of the septic tank each few years to remove amassed sludge. Neglecting this essential task can lead to system backups or failures, leading to pricey repairs and potential environmental hazards.

Owners should additionally pay consideration to what they permit to enter their septic systems. Chemicals, oils, and non-biodegradable supplies can harm the beneficial bacteria necessary for breaking down waste, ultimately disrupting the whole system's functionality. Sustainable practices, such as using bio-friendly cleaning products and being mindful of water usage, can tremendously improve the effectiveness of septic techniques.

Progressive applied sciences have emerged, enhancing the potential of traditional septic methods. Advanced septic systems, together with aerated treatment items and constructed wetlands, are designed to enhance effluent treatment and allow for higher volumes of wastewater. These techniques introduce further aerobic micro organism that may further break down waste materials, reaching a better quality of handled water.
Moreover, adopting green technologies can even maximize land-use efficiency. In urban areas the place area is limited, incorporating composting bathrooms or greywater recycling methods can significantly cut back the burden on septic tanks. These methods can play an important function in water conservation whereas supplementing the wastewater management technique in homes.

How often should I really have my septic system pumped?
It’s generally beneficial to have your septic tank pumped each 3 to five years, relying on the household's measurement and water utilization. Regular pumping helps prevent overflowing and maintains the system’s effectivity, doubtlessly extending its life.

How does weather affect my septic system?
Extreme weather circumstances, similar to heavy rainfall or droughts, can impact the efficiency of a septic system. Heavy rain can saturate the drain area, inflicting backups, whereas dry circumstances may cause the soil to harden, affecting drainage. Common monitoring throughout seasonal modifications is advisable.
